Output 87fb103cbe6bfa2d53e656f92915823b3d872310e52c76718b7b202631960b36:1

value
1500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31a090cc02d0d27809550a49b711e2e535778ccc OP_EQUALVERIFY OP_CHECKSIG
address
15XQThFpqVPxHmm3cKtJJCVK3dyDt8BHAw
transaction
87fb103cbe6bfa2d53e656f92915823b3d872310e52c76718b7b202631960b36
spent
true